Output d8a1b85d62a86afc88b0a87d89b513e9dabbd1c2ace0b971953e76dae8f793a3:118

value
347729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a5c176fe5829b34631f166ac99c186a1a376b1e OP_EQUAL
address
MHbYBPzypY84WVZpc4xv9xiy7r2mV5AZAe
transaction
d8a1b85d62a86afc88b0a87d89b513e9dabbd1c2ace0b971953e76dae8f793a3
spent
true